I needed some dozen of short, reasonably unobtrusive but distinct sounds. You know where this is going.
I ended up assigning a set of two-letter codes, first letter = source, second = same letter for generic, others for specific initials, so things like NN = other, EE = email, WW = WhatsApp, TB = text message from Bob.
When generating the Morse WAVs I set it to 40 WPM where longer sequences mostly blur into "outlines", but they are short, so I manage, and I added some 0.3 s padding on both ends to account for things like sound ducking and other hiccups. Works great.
